BLUEBERRIES & CREAM OATMEAL
Also known around here as "purple oatmeal," this creamy and colorful breakfast is a healthy way for everyone to start their day. To make it vegan, just use almond milk.
Provided by Kare for Kitchen Treaty
Time 15m
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Add oats, water, milk, chia seeds, maple syrup, and 1 cup blueberries to a medium saucepan over medium heat. Stir to combine.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the mixture comes to a boil, about 5 minutes. Reduce heat and simmer until the oats have thickened and most of the berries have burst, turning the oatmeal purple, about 5 more minutes. Remove from heat and stir in the vanilla extract.
- Scoop into bowls and divide remaining berries between the two. Drizzle with milk. Add optional toppings if desired. Serve.
BLUEBERRY OATMEAL MUFFINS
These tender muffins are easy to eat on the go. Oats, blueberries and yogurt make them tasty and nutritious-they're wonderful. -Donna Brockett, Kingfisher, Oklahoma
Provided by Taste of Home
Time 30m
Yield 1 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400°. In a large bowl, combine the first eight ingredients. Combine the egg, yogurt and butter; stir into dry ingredients just until moistened. Fold in blueberries. , Coat muffin cups with cooking spray or use paper liners; fill three-fourths full with batter. Bake until a toothpick inserted in the muffin comes out clean, 18-22 minutes. Cool for 5 minutes before removing from pan to a wire rack. Serve warm., Freeze option:: Wrap muffins in foil; transfer to a resealable plastic freezer bag. May be frozen for up to 3 months. To use frozen muffins: Remove foil. Thaw at room temperature. Serve warm.

BLUEBERRIES AND CREAM OATMEAL
Creamy, indulgent, sweet and yummy, this blueberries and cream oatmeal recipe takes minutes to make, sets you up for the day and the kids love it!
Provided by Stephanie
Categories Breakfast
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- First things first, toast your oats. Put them in the pan, dry, and toast them over a medium heat for 2 minutes. Keep tossing them around the pan to stop them burning. This steps important and stops the cream turning the oatmeal mushy!
- In the pan, add the milk, cream, 1 cup of blueberries, vanilla paste, cinnamon and maple syrup.
- Heat on a low heat, combining all the ingredients
- Cook the oatmeal for 5-6 minutes, stirring occasionally so it doesn't stick to the pan
- While the oatmeal is cooking, heat ¼ cup of blueberries with 1 tbsp of maple syrup and mix well the crush the blueberries and release their color
- Serve the oatmeal in bowls and drizzle the garnish on top
MAKE YOUR OWN INSTANT BLUEBERRY CREAM OATMEAL
Make and share this Make Your Own Instant Blueberry Cream Oatmeal recipe from Food.com.
Provided by LadyKatarina
Categories Breakfast
Time 12m
Yield 8 bags, 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Put 1 cup oats in a blender or food processor and blend on high until powdery.
- Put the following ingredients into each of 8 Ziplock baggies: 1/4 cup whole rolled oats, 2 tablespoons powdered oats, 1/8 teaspoons salt, 1/8 teaspoons cinnamon, 1 T dried blueberries, 1 T Splenda, 1 T non fat dried milk.
- To Serve: Empty packet into bowl, add 1 c hot water, stir, microwave on high 1 minute, stir, microwave 30 seconds, enjoy!
BAKED OATMEAL WITH BLUEBERRIES | WEIGHT WATCHERS
This Baked Oatmeal with Blueberries is so easy to cook and makes a filling and low Point breakfast for anyone following any of the Weight Watchers plans.
Provided by Marianne
Categories Breakfast
Time 1h15m
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Start by mashing the banana in a small bowl.
- Place the oats, egg, maple syrup or honey, vanilla extract, cinnamon, baking powder, salt and yogurt in a separate bowl.
- Add the mashed banana and mix until all of the ingredients are combined.
- Leave the mixture to sit in the fridge for 30 minutes or so for the oats to soak up all the wet ingredients before moving on to the next step. This step isn't strictly necessary but I find it helps with the texture of the finished dish.
- Preheat the oven to 350°F / 180°C / 160°C fan assisted
- Lightly grease a small baking dish with a couple of pumps of calorie controlled spray oil - I used a 7 inch round baking dish.
- Once the mixture has sat for 30 minutes spoon half of the mixture into the prepared dish and smooth out.
- Top with half of the blueberries.
- Spoon the rest of the mixture on top and carefully spread it out to the sides of the dish being careful not to 'smoosh' too many berries.
- Finally, top with the remaining berries.
- Bake in the middle of the preheated oven for 30 - 35 minutes or until the baked oats have turned golden brown.
- Serve warm (or cold - your choice!) with some extra blueberries and some fat free yogurt.
